According to Keynesian economics, a tax cut will _____________ aggregate demand and output by _______________

a)increase; decreasing exports

b)increase; increasing income and consumption

c)increase; decreasing government spending

d)decrease; decreasing incentives to work and save

Option (b) " increase; increasing income and consumption " is a correct answer.

Step-by-step explanation

According to Keynesian economics, a tax cut will increase aggregate demand and output by increasing income and consumption.

Keynesian economics is a form of demand-side economics that encourages government action to increase and decrease demand and output.
